Who we are:

We are leading software service provider to progressive student housing and residential property companies in the UK and internationally. We are looking for a new consultant to join our Implementation team, providing training for a comprehensive understanding of the software services and implementation process.

The Implementation Consultant Opportunity:

You will work closely with project managers and our clients helping to manage deliverables and their expectations throughout the project. Every day will provide new challenges as you help clients adopt new ways of working in an online environment. You will acquire the skills and the expertise required to help us provide excellent customer service.

Main Responsibilities include:

+ Set-up and configure software for the client Demonstrating software to client throughout the implementation phase 
+ Coordination of client and third party resources to prevent bottlenecks and be on hand to help them throughout the implementation phase 
+ Manage and coordinate tasks according to client implementation project plan and to help ensure target dates are met 
+ Documenting agreed functionality and processes – often directing change for the clients 
+ Quality control before software is delivered to the client 
+ Coordinating, testing, mapping and preparing data schemas as necessary for import of data from other applications 
+ Manage go live expectations and produce progress reports to both clients and the wider team 
+ Train client “super users” on the application and to update/provide user guides as appropriate


About You:

This is a great opportunity to join a growing team and gain experience whilst working in a creative environment on interesting projects. Applicants should be educated to an undergraduate level and should ideally have at least two years’ experience in a similar IT or real estate focused environment.

Key Skills will include:

+ Good communication in a multicultural environment including presenting business processes and change management 
+ Strong interpersonal skills, ability to build a quick rapport and trust with new and existing customers
+ Highly organised at all times.
